Hi, I am unable to e-file my state return. Do I need to mail this in?
Yes, you will need to mail it in. Here are the steps in order for you to do that...
-Sign in to your TurboTax Online return.
-Click File and you’ll get to the [Your name], just (…) more steps and we'll file your returns screen.
-Complete Steps 1 and 2 if you haven’t already done so, then click Start next to Step 3.
-On the Let’s get ready to e-file screen, select File by mail, then on the pop-up screen make sure you select File by mail for federal and all of your states.
-Follow the onscreen instructions to print your return.
If you’ve elected to pay the TurboTax fees through your refund, the File by Mail option won’t be available. Change your payment method, return, and follow the steps.
